When do you really need workers compensation attorney?

Mar 15, 2022 · You need to hire a workers’ comp lawyer if the insurance company has denied or is delaying your surgery or treatment approval. They do this, especially if the treatment is expensive, but this can be detrimental to your condition. A lawyer will pressure the insurance company to approve your treatment as soon as possible.

Should I get a lawyer for workers' comp?

Jan 04, 2019 · Hiring a workers’ comp attorney can be expensive. While most California personal injury attorneys work on a contingency basis, a contingency fee can range anywhere between 30-40% of the total recovery. Thus, it is not economically reasonable for you to hire an attorney for factually simple claims that involve minor injuries or no missed work.

What does an attorney do for you?

A lawyer will file the paperwork on time, build your case, negotiate with the insurance company and draft a settlement, if one is agreed on. If it’s not, you’re headed for a hearing.

Do attorneys cross-examine witnesses?

An attorney not only will prepare your argument, he or she will prepare you to say the right things in testimony. They also will cross-examine the insurance company’s witnesses. That job should not be left up to amateurs. Unlike civil cases, workers compensation law has a safety net of sort.

When is a settlement final?

When an employee represents himself or herself, the settlement is not final until the judge approves it. They can reject the settlement if they feel it’s not reasonable and the employee is getting a raw deal. But the settlement usually has to be grossly unfair for a judge to reject it.

Can SSDI be reduced?

You plan file for Social Security disability benefits – Those benefits, known as SSDI , may be reduced by workers comp benefits. A lawyer can structure your settlement to minimize or eliminate the offset. What do lawyers do for employees?

Lawyers help employees assess the cost of their injury or illness to determine how much money they should receive. To do so, attorneys consider medical bills, rehabilitation costs, time away from work, and the type of disability that the employee has incurred.

What happens if a company doesn't have workers comp?

If an employee is injured and your business lacks proper insurance, you can be held liable for medical costs, and you could face state penalties and lawsuits.

What happens if you file a petition for benefits?

If you have filed a Petition for Benefits and you cannot resolve the issues that are disputed (and the insurance company refuses to settle with you), you will be heading to a final hearing, in which case you’ll need a staunch advocate to present your case.

Can preexisting conditions affect workers comp?

Much like you’ve heard relating to health insurance, preexisting conditions can severely impact workers’ comp claims . You’ll have to fight much harder to prove your injury was work-related when the affected body part has already been documented as injured or problematic.
